Wireshark抓包分析教程:要点、难点与案例解析

需积分: 1 0 下载量 91 浏览量 更新于2024-11-03 收藏 138KB ZIP 举报
资源摘要信息: "Wireshark抓包及分析要点和难点示例分析,代码案例,代码解析.zip" 这个文件包含了两份文档:《wireshark抓包及分析要点和难点示例分析,代码案例,代码解析.pdf》和《资料说明.pdf》。该文件旨在提供对Wireshark这款网络协议分析工具的深度学习和应用。 Wireshark是一款网络协议分析工具,它能够捕获实时网络数据包,并允许用户对这些数据包进行详细的分析。它广泛应用于网络安全、网络问题诊断、通信协议开发和教学研究等领域。 在文件《wireshark抓包及分析要点和难点示例分析,代码案例,代码解析.pdf》中,将重点介绍Wireshark的操作要点和在实际工作中可能遇到的难点。这份文档可能涵盖了以下几个方面: 1. Wireshark的基本功能介绍:介绍了如何使用Wireshark进行数据包的捕获和过滤,以帮助用户快速定位到感兴趣的数据包。文档可能会展示如何设置捕获过滤器和显示过滤器,以及它们在分析过程中的作用。 2. 数据包分析要点:详细说明了在分析网络数据包时需要关注的关键字段和协议。例如,TCP/IP协议栈中的各个层次(链路层、网络层、传输层和应用层)的数据包分析方法,以及如何解读这些数据包中携带的信息。 3. 常见网络问题分析:通过实际案例,展示了如何使用Wireshark诊断和解决网络问题,例如丢包、延迟、重传等问题。文档可能会通过案例演示分析过程,以及如何通过Wireshark提供的统计图表和流量分析工具来辅助诊断。 4. 高级分析技巧:包括如何使用Wireshark进行深入的网络行为分析,比如网络性能优化、安全分析等。可能涉及到一些高级过滤表达式的使用,以及如何利用Wireshark的专家信息系统。 5. 代码案例和代码解析:这部分可能提供了Wireshark脚本的示例,如使用TShark命令行工具进行数据包捕获和分析的脚本,或者是使用Wireshark的Lua插件开发接口编写的自定义插件代码。 而《资料说明.pdf》可能包含的是关于该压缩包的文件结构、使用说明、版本信息、以及如何获取更多Wireshark资源的链接等内容。这部分文档有助于用户更好地理解和使用压缩包内提供的资料。 由于文件中还可能包含实际的代码案例和解析,因此对于学习者来说,这是一个很好的实践机会,通过查看和分析实际代码,能够加深对Wireshark应用的理解,并能提高解决实际网络问题的能力。代码案例的讲解可能会包括对特定网络通信过程的捕获和分析,或者是对特定问题进行诊断的脚本编写过程。 总之,该压缩包文件集合了Wireshark学习和应用中重要的知识点,包括工具的操作、数据包分析、网络问题诊断等,以及可能包含的代码案例和解析,是一个非常实用的学习资源。对于网络安全工程师、网络管理员以及网络通信相关的开发人员来说,这套资料能够帮助他们在工作中更有效地使用Wireshark,并提高处理网络问题的能力。